A remarkable new species of Chalcosyrphus Curran from the Oriental Region (Diptera: Syrphidae)

Abstract

Chalcosyrphus blanki sp. nov. is described from material collected in China, Thailand and Burma. The new species is outstanding because of its size and metallic blue coloration. It is remarkable that only a few specimens have been found so far, all from different countries and only with Malaise traps. The species was only collected at altitudes above 2500 m. It fits very well in the genus Chalcosyrphus, but cannot be placed in any existing subgenus.
